What Is Google AI Mode — And Why Does It Change SEO? Google AI Mode is a Gemini-powered search interface that handles complex, multi-step queries by running what Google internally calls “Query Fan-Out” — a mechanism where a single user query is broken into multiple sub-queries that retrieve information from different sources simultaneously, then synthesizes a unified, cited answer. Feature Traditional Google Search Google AI Mode Result type 10 blue links Synthesized AI answer + sources Query handling Single keyword match Multi-step Query Fan-Out Ranking metric Position #1–10 Attribution / Citation Content depth needed Best answer for one query Authority across topic cluster Key signal Backlinks + on-page SEO EEAT + Entity coherence + Structure User intent Single informational need Complex, multi-turn conversations The critical implication: You’re no longer just competing for a single keyword ranking. You’re competing to be a trusted, cited source across a cluster of related queries. Strategy 7: Build an Internal Linking Architecture Optimized for AI Crawling Internal linking in the AI Mode era serves two distinct purposes. Purpose 1: Traditional PageRank distribution — passing authority from high-DR pages to newer pages. Purpose 2: Entity relationship mapping — Google’s AI builds a graph of how concepts on your site relate to each other. Internal links are the edges of this graph.
